Identification Key
1.  Bark lenticellate, but otherwise smooth (often covered in crustose lichens); blade entire or spinose, usually rounded to obtuse at the apex, coarsely reticulate; sepals 5, densely hairy; male flowers with 8-10 stamens subequal to the sepals; female flowers with 1 stigma; fruit white, 1.5-2.4 cm wide, the endocarp ca. 1.5 mm thick and rigid
1.  Bark finely furrowed to somewhat platy; blade entire, often acuminate at the apex, finely reticulate (often obscure when fresh); sepals 4, ciliate along the margin; male flowers with 4-5 stamens much exserted beyond the sepals; female flowers with 2 stigmas; fruit pinkish orange to red, ca. 1-1.5 cm wide, the endocarp ca. 0.5 mm thick and leathery
Genus Synonyms
Synonym Full Citation Basionym Type
Anaua Anaua Miquel, Fl. Ned. Ind., Eerste Bijv. 410. 1861. TYPE: Anaua sumatrana Miquel
Astylis Astylis Wight, Icon. Pl. Ind. Orient. 6: t. 1992. 1853. TYPE: Astylis venusta Wight
Brexiopsis Brexiopsis H. Perrier de la Bathie, Notul. Syst. (Paris) 10: 192. 1942. TYPE: Brexiopsis aquifolia H. Perrier de la Bathie
Calyptosepalum Calyptosepalum S. Moore, J. Bot. 63(suppl.): 91. 1925. TYPE: Calyptosepalum sumatranum S. Moore
Cometia Cometia du Petit Thouars ex Baillon, Etude Euphorb. 642. 1858. TYPE: Cometia thouarsii Baillon
Cyclostemon Cyclostemon Blume, Bijdr. 597. 1826. TYPE: Cyclostemon macrophyllum Blume Lectotypified by G. L. Webster, Ann. Missouri Bot. Gard. 81: 47. 1994.
Dodekastemon Dodekastemon Hasskarl, Verslagen Meded. Afd. Natuurk. Kon. Akad. Wetensch. 4: 141. 1856. TYPE: Dodekastemon teysmanii Hasskarl
Freireodendron Freireodendron Mueller Argoviensis, in de Candolle, Prodr. 15(2): 244. 1866. TYPE: Freireodendron sessiliflorum (Allemao) Mueller Argoviensis (Drypetes sessiliflora Allemao)
Guya Guya Frappier ex Cordemoy, Fl. Reunion 350. 1895. TYPE: Guya caustica Frappier ex Cordemoy
Hemecyclia Hemecyclia Wight & Arnott, Edinburgh New Philos. J. 14: 297. 1833. TYPE: Hemecyclia sepiaria Wight & Arnott
Henribaillonia Henribaillonia Kuntze, Revis. Gen. Pl. 2: 606. 1891. TYPE: = Cometia Du Petit-Thouars ex Baillon 1858.
Humblotia Humblotia Baillon, Bull. Mens. Soc. Linn. Paris 1: 593. 1886. TYPE: Humblotia comorensis Baillon
Koelera Koelera Willdenow, Sp. Pl. 4: 636, 750. 1806, non Koeleria Persoon 1805. TYPE: Koelera laurifolia Willdenow
Laneasagum Laneasagum Beddome, Madras J. Lit. Sci., ser. 2. 22: 71. 1861. TYPE: Laneasagum oblongifoilum Beddome
Limacia Limacia F. Dietrich, Nachtr. Vollst. Lex. Gaertn. 4: 383. 1818, non Loureiro 1790. TYPE: Limacia laurifolia (Willdenow) F. Dietrich (Koelera laurifolia Willdenow) Substitute name for Koelera Willdenow 1806, non Koeleria Persoon 1805.
Pycnosandra Pycnosandra Blume, Ann. Mus. Bot. Lugduno-Batavum 2: 191. 1856. TYPE: Pycnosandra serrata (Blume) Blume (Cyclostemon serratum Blume) Lectotypified by Pfeiffer, Nomencl. Bot. 2: 890. 1874.
Riseleya Riseleya Hemsley, J. Bot. 55: 286. 1917. TYPE: Riseleya griffithii Hemsley
Sphragidia Sphragidia Thwaites, Hooker's J. Bot. Kew Gard. Misc. 7: 269. 1855. TYPE: Sphragidia zeylanica Thwaites
Stelechanteria Stelechanteria du Petit Thouars ex Baillon, Adansonia 4: 147. 1864. TYPE: Stelechanteria thouarsiana Baillon
